## Bounce Processor Account Recovery — Gullpost

If the Gullpost bounce-processor account locks, do not create a new one. Open the support console, choose recover, and verify the queue is paused first. The recovery prompt accepts only the stored passphrase. Enter it exactly; three failures escalate to the platform team. The passphrase is:

unlock words, bafof-kawef: soreth-nordor-belwyn-gorvan-julael-belys

// Broker upgrade pin for Hollowmere.
// This constant pins the wire-protocol version during the staged
// Conduitrix broker upgrade. Do not bump it until every consumer
// in the fleet reports the new handshake; mixed versions cause
// silent message drops, not errors. On-call: if deliveries stall,
// roll the brokers back first, then revert this pin. The known-good
// deployment corresponds to the build token below.

session token of kagup-hahaf = htk3_2b8

## Compression tuning

Quick note for support: the Fernwave relay compresses websocket frames to save bandwidth, but compression costs CPU and adds a little latency. Customers on slow links usually want it on; customers doing high-frequency small messages usually want it off or set to a light level. If someone complains about lag spikes, check their compression tier first. The defaults we ship, and their thresholds, are listed below.

limits module of taweg-kaguf:
QUOTAS = {
    "holael": 2,
    "wenath": 1,
    "ralath": 2,
    "ulaath": 2,
}

Key ceremony checklist — item 7 (security review)

Confirm that the Harrowlane telemetry service's log sampling config is frozen before the ceremony begins. Harrowlane is chatty — roughly two million lines an hour — so we sample at 1:500 except for audit events, which are always retained. The reviewer must verify that ceremony-related audit lines bypass sampling entirely, since the signed transcript depends on them. Sign off on the sampling snapshot hash in the ceremony log. The sampling-config escrow bundle decrypts with the passphrase below.

vault phrase of fafop-hahop = ralys-kasion-normir-belix-silys-fendor